A 35-year-old man allegedly stabbed a co-worker to death and injured three others aboard a charter bus at a Walmart in Bessemer, Alabama, last Monday.
Pierre Eskew of Louisiana attacked 22-year-old Darryel Sutton during a dispute that had lasted several hours or days. The argument centered on a female co-worker who had rejected Eskew's romantic advances, according to Bessemer Police Sgt. C. Selman.
The pair worked for Fess Security and were returning from the Bonnaroo Music & Arts Festival in Manchester, Tennessee, with about 40 colleagues. Their bus stopped at the Walmart for a snack break when the attack occurred.
Police responded to reports of a disturbance at approximately 1:13 p.m. Sutton later died from his injuries at UAB Hospital. The other victims received medical attention, and the remaining passengers continued their journey on a second bus.
